Golfing at the Egyptian Pyramids. What would Pharaoh think?
A new golf course is being built in the shadow of the Egyptian pyramids, the plans for its fairways and greens were recently unveiled by Thomson Perrett & Lobb, an architectural firm specializing in course design.
It’s not the first links in Cairo, nor the first course near the Cheops, but Insha’allah that Egyptian environmentalists will make it the last!
The game of golf isn’t quite as old as the pyramids, but golfing near the Great Pyramid of Giza has deep roots (unlike new gardens to be planted in the area).

A favorite pastime in the British Isles where climate ensures steady growth of thick grasses, the sport migrated to the Middle East where it was played largely on sand flats and putting surfaces called “browns”. Note the sportswoman above, teeing off back in 1938 on sand and desert scrub. They had it right back then, adopting the game to the place they played it. Today, there are at least seven places to play golf in Cairo, the most picturesque being the Mena House club which sits about 700 meters from the pyramid’s base (see lead image and again, below – the green fields at the top of the photo shows the Mena House course).
Not one concedes to its address, each more artificially verdant than the next.

This area is desert, inhospitable to golf-course greenery. Everything planted requires copious amounts of irrigation, and growth chemical, weed-killer and pesticides. This is a water-starved nation in continual battle with African nations over water rights – how inappropriate is it to squander limited resources to maintain climate-incompatible recreation?

In fairness, golf is just one part of the 1,500 acre New Giza development which will also include hotels, a hospital, a university, sports club, and mixed-use areas with restaurants, shopping and offices. Almost 6,000 residential villas and apartments will be built in 10 new “neighborhoods”, each surrounded by parks and lakes. The amount of water used to support those functions will dwarf the amount the golf course will drink.

“With so many golf developments having been put on hold over the past year, it is a credit to the developers and everyone involved with New Giza that the project is moving forward,” said principal Tim Lobb. The project had kicked off in 2010, but financial restraints and political unrest sent it into hibernation.
“The site for the golf course is part of one of the most dramatic landscapes we have worked on, with incredible hilltop views to the pyramids and 50-meter-high cliffs, which have been incorporated into the golf course design.”

10 refugee shelters we hate to love

Refugees like those who have fled Syria or Sudan or… spend on average twelve years in a temporary home, which got us thinking: what makes a good shelter? With climate change creating more refugees, the answer isn’t simple:
A robust, durable structure may be costly and hard to ship, while tents that are easy to ship en masse can be shredded in rough weather. And we need to think about the ecological aspect. Join us as we weigh the pros and cons of 10 refugee shelters:
In our analysis of different refugee shelters, we have included structures that have already been used first, and then added a few interesting concepts at the end. While the latter half have yet to be proven in the “real world,” it’s worth thinking about ways to improve existing shelters in order to ensure that refugees have the best quality of life possible. They deserve to have a home, even if it is temporary, that allows them to rebuild their lives.
1. IKEA’s solar-powered flatpack prefab refugee shelter
IKEA teamed up with the UNHCR to develop a solar-powered flatpack shelter that could be easily deployed to refugee camps or scenes of natural disasters. These are durable and provide ample security, as well as electricity that allow children to learn after dark and their parents to work.
Once in mass production, they should only cost $1,000 each, they house five people, and they only weigh 100kg. Downside? The shelters are only designed to last a few years (though that is common in refugee housing, which is not supposed to be a permanent solution, and also common in IKEA’s reason for being!) and aesthetically they aren’t so pleasing.
2. Stackable Exo emergency refugee shelters
That they are stackable (like styrofoam cups, their inspiration) comprise the main benefit of Reaction Housing’s Exo emergency shelters because that allows for easy transportation. They are also solar-powered and insulated, and they are secure, which is a huge must in disaster situations.
Made of aircraft-grade aluminum, they are durable, which means they should last, and they can be reused. The main downside to this design is size. Albeit just 80 square feet, they can fit up to four people in bunk beds, but they don’t allow for much else. Plus, they are currently very costly.
3. UNHCR’s lightweight, temporary tent shelters
I’ve included the two kinds of shelters that are most commonly deployed in this list in order to demonstrate what is actually practical in the field. The UN refugee agency uses two kinds of refugee structures and this is the more lightweight, temporary option.
While cheap and easy to ship en masse, as you can see above, they offer very little comfort and are easily destroyed. These are very basic shelters that simply put some space between refugees and the elements.
Trouble is, with more than 40 million refugees in the world and money scarce, aid agencies can hardly be expected to procure five star housing or glamping. Even so, efforts are constantly made to rethink refugee housing design – as evidenced by the IKEA prefab.
4. UNHCR’s canvas tents
These canvas tents are designed to last quite a bit longer than the emergency refugee shelters and are the most common variety deployed in refugee camps. This particular image was taken at the Dadaab camp in Kenya.
At 4×4 meters, they provide more space than the lightweight shelters; also, given that they are made from 50 percent cotton and 50 percent polyester canvas, they are both more durable and waterproof. But they aren’t very livable, have no partitions, no electricity. UNHCR pays manufacturers in India and Pakistan about $195 for one of these.
5. Nader Khalili’s buildings fit for space
While not commonly used, Nader Khalili’s earth buildings, which were originally designed with NASA to be used in space make great emergency housing. We love Nader, as he thinks about the soul elements of the person in these structures.
Constructed with sacks of earth stacked on top of one another in a circular plan and then covered in earth. These shelters rely on local materials, local labor, are quick and easy to construct and they are literally dirt cheap. These may not be the most suitable solution in tropical climates however – not because they won’t be cool, because they are beautifully insulated, but because it might be hard to find dry soil with which to fill them.
6. Clean Hub refugee shelter
First used in New Orleans after Hurricane Katrina threw the city into absolute mayhem, the Clean Hub refugee shelter (link to organization is no longer working as of Oct., 2019) is built in part from a repurposed shipping container. At 160 square foot, the hub is a portable, self-sustaining source of clean water, electricity and sanitation, and it can be fabricated and shipped anywhere in the world within days.
But it’s very costly at $15,000. Unless they are mass produced so that the price comes right down, this is not a sustainable solution. Maybe take this defunct solution as a model on how to do it better.
7. Ex-Container for refugees
After the earthquake and tsunami hit Japan, local architects designed the Ex-Container, a double story prefabricated tiny home modeled after a 20 foot shipping container. They are rugged, and have a clean, beautiful interior. Unfortunately, the government rejected the company’s efforts to have them widely distributed; seems like another firm won the bid. It is unclear how much these costs.
And well, there are so many problems with container housing over all – read our in-house architect’s take on how terrible containers (cargotecture!) are for the environment. Time to fall out of love with the solution.
Certainly they are cheaper to build than the Clean Hub, but probably not as cheap or as convenient as IKEA’s flatpack homes.
8. Collapsible woven refugee shelters powered by the sun
The first of our conceptual designs, this collapsible woven shelter designed by Abeer Seikaly went viral. Portable and clad in a solar skin that generates electricity, this shelter also harvests and drains rainwater. Designed to give refugees a sense of ownership and dignity in addition to security and self-sufficiency, it is super lightweight.
On the downside, this design might be complicated, which could be a barrier to widespread development, and the solar skin could really amp up costs.
9. Shapeshifting shelter for refugees made by AI
Yahya Ibraheem from Jordan submitted this design Shapeshifting shelter to us. She wrote her thesis about how parametric modeling can be used to improve refugee shelters, and in so doing, generated a few really nice features that make a lot of sense. Parametric modelling uses the computer to design objects or systems that model component attributes with real world behaviour.
This refugee tent can be customized to fit different sized families and different climate conditions and the interior can be partitioned to make different rooms, such as bedrooms, bathrooms or kitchens.
Still very much in its infancy stage (Ibraheem has yet to address the materials that might be used or what it might cost to produce this design), it is unlikely to be used in real-world applications, but it does make some very serious thought breakthroughs that could be useful to aid agencies.
10. Life Box for refugee shelter
We really love the idea of the Life Box in part because it is suits different needs in different situations. There are three kinds – ‘air’, ‘land’ and ‘water,’ and just like it sounds, they all come right out of a box.
The ‘air’ type refugee box is used for disaster areas that can be only reached by aircraft, and the outer layer is used as parachute during airdropping.
The ‘land’ type refugee box can be used in areas that are reachable by road, but its outer layer is placed inside the box.
The ‘water’ life box is designed specifically for flood-affected areas, and can be used on land and water. The Life Box has won a Red Dot Design award two years running and it’s easy to see why.
In addition to being easy to ship, lightweight, the four-person shelter even contains provisions! It’s a great short term solution, but it wouldn’t be great to live in this for more than a couple of days.

Is fruit juice shortening your life?
Ah…a cold glass of orange juice, first thing in the morning. Gives you energy, vitamin C and zest to start the day. Right? Is that glass of juice really good for you?
Maybe. What’s for sure is that juice gives you lots and lots of sugar. To start with, the vitamin C content in orange juice is over-rated. Cup for cup, broccoli, kale and red bell peppers have more vitamin C. And when you eat those vegetables, you’re not getting a heavy dose of sugar that goes straight into your bloodstream. According to American obesity expert Robert Lustig and author of Fat Chance: The Bitter Truth about Sugar, juice is pretty much just sugar. (See our post with a video interview of Dr. Lustig here) Without fruit fiber, which slows down the body’s absorption of fructose, that sugar goes directly into the bloodstream, stopping at an overloaded liver. It increases blood sugar levels as soda does, and like soda, puts weight on you.
Another danger lurking in the sweet fluid is inflammation of the arteries and joints.Sudden exposure to the acidic sugars in juice may irritate and inflame arteries, leading to chronic arterial disease. My herbology teacher taught the class that people with arthritis should avoid orange and grapefruit juice because citrus causes joint inflammation. The only exception is lemon juice, which is actually beneficial to sore joints. But don’t stir spoonfuls of sugar into your lemonade – plain cold water with the juice of half a lemon is tasty and refreshing all by itself.
Freshly-squeezed juice is naturally better than the kind that comes in cartons, bottles or cans. Those have been pasteurised, which is necessary for safety in large-scale production, but destroys the fruit’s beneficial enzymes, vitamins and minerals.
Take a close look at the photo at the top of this post. To get a large glass of juice, how many oranges must you squeeze? Eating one orange fills you up and gives you a similar satisfaction to drinking a glass containing the juice – and sugar – of four oranges. So what’s the smarter choice?
Lustig’s advice is simple: eat your fruit, don’t drink it. But if you just can’t get your day started without juice, squeeze your own. Add back some of the pulp that remains from juicing. Drink only a small glass, after having eaten breakfast.
